SSA’s core “logic” can be written largely in COBOL. That is the code that points social safety numbers, manages funds, and even calculates the overall quantity beneficiaries ought to obtain for various companies, a former senior SSA technologist who labored within the workplace of the chief data officer says. Even minor adjustments might lead to cascading failures throughout applications.
“If you happen to weren’t apprehensive about an entire bunch of individuals not getting advantages or getting the incorrect advantages, or getting the incorrect entitlements, or having to attend ages, then certain go forward,” says Dan Hon, principal of Very Little Gravitas, a expertise technique consultancy that helps authorities modernize companies, about finishing such a migration in a brief timeframe.
It’s unclear when precisely the code migration would begin. A latest doc circulated amongst SSA employees laying out the company’s priorities by Might doesn’t point out it, as an alternative naming different priorities like terminating “non-essential contracts” and adopting synthetic intelligence to “increase” administrative and technical writing.
Earlier this month, WIRED reported that a minimum of 10 DOGE operatives had been presently working inside SSA, together with plenty of younger and inexperienced engineers like Luke Farritor and Ethan Shaotran. On the time, sources informed WIRED that the DOGE operatives would give attention to how folks determine themselves to entry their advantages on-line.
Sources inside SSA count on the mission to start in earnest as soon as DOGE identifies and marks remaining beneficiaries as deceased and connecting disparate company databases. In a Thursday morning court docket submitting, an affidavit from SSA performing administrator Leland Dudek mentioned that a minimum of two DOGE operatives are presently engaged on a mission formally referred to as the “Are You Alive Undertaking” focusing on what these operatives imagine to be improper funds and fraud inside the company’s system by calling particular person beneficiaries. The company is presently battling for sweeping entry to SSA’s techniques in court docket to complete out this work. (Once more, 150-year-olds will not be gathering social safety advantages. That particular age was possible a quirk of COBOL. It doesn’t embrace a date sort, so dates are sometimes coded to a selected reference level—Might 20, 1875, the date of a world standards-setting convention held in Paris, referred to as the Conference du Mètre.)
With a view to migrate all COBOL code right into a extra trendy language inside a number of months, DOGE would possible must make use of some type of generative synthetic intelligence to assist translate the thousands and thousands of strains of code, sources inform WIRED. “DOGE thinks if they’ll say they removed all of the COBOL in months then their method is the proper method and all of us simply suck for not breaking shit,” says the SSA technologist.
DOGE would additionally must develop assessments to make sure the brand new system’s outputs match the earlier one. It could be troublesome to resolve the entire doable edge circumstances over the course of a number of years, not to mention months, provides the SSA technologist.
“That is an surroundings that’s held along with bail wire and duct tape,” the previous senior SSA technologist working within the workplace of the chief data officer tells WIRED. “The leaders want to grasp that they’re coping with a home of playing cards or Jenga. If they begin pulling items out, which they’ve already acknowledged they’re doing, issues can break.”
